    Located at an elevation of 550 m above Shatorogawadaira, selected as one of the 100 best sightseeing spots in Hyogo Prefecture, this educational center is the largest of its kind in western Japan, covering 127 hectares, and offers an outdoor theater, field athletic facilities, campsites, and other facilities to enjoy nature to the fullest. It is also the site of a nature school for fifth graders of local public elementary schools.

    This hands-on learning facility is in the Kiraku hot spring inn on Prefectural Route 9 in Yushima, Kinosaki-cho, Toyooka City. Workshops include making ceramics, small cloisonne ware items, and unglazed, decorated pottery. Anyone can drop in and take a class alongside guests of the inn. They also sell ceramics and cloisonne ware and have a tea house, too.

    "You can make your own ""Izushi Sara Soba"" at any of six soba noodle stores in Izushi, ranging from the authentic experience of making buckwheat flour to the more casual experience of making buckwheat balls. Reservations are required, and some soba stores offer additional dishes such as tempura."

Hyogo prefecture stretches from the north coast to the south coast on the western end of the popular Kansai region, encompassing verdant mountains, urban beaches, and fantastic historical sights. The prefecture’s main attractions lie along the south coast at Kobe, the prefectural capital, a pretty harbor city best known for its production of the renowned Kobe beef, and Himeji, the home of Himeji Castle, one of the country’s most beautifully preserved feudal castles, perched magically atop a hill.
